Advice on consolidating Military & Civilian TSP Accounts
Hi all - hoping to pick your brains. I left active duty years ago and took a position with the Feds, so I have an old Military TSP account and a new, active, civilian TSP account. I just recently found out that I can combine my military account into my civilian account. So my question is - is there any benefit to maintaining the two separate accounts? Which is the better option - combining or not combining?
Re: Advice on consolidating Military & Civilian TSP Accounts
Something to consider is not keeping two, but also not rolling them together. I believe you can transfer the military TSP into an IRA.
